Deadlines and windows to know

Several parts of retirement planning run on fixed calendars — annual enrollment periods, tax-year cutoffs, and age-based milestones at 59½, 62, 65, and 73. Where estate tax planning touches any of those, the calendar can matter as much as the strategy. Dickens families who map their personal deadlines a year ahead consistently keep more options open than those who react at the last minute.

Why Texas rules matter

Financial products and planning strategies are regulated state by state, and Texas is no exception. Exemptions, protections, and product availability that apply in other states may work differently for Dickens residents. That's why generic national advice about estate tax planning can quietly lead you astray — the details that matter most are often the TX-specific ones.
